Hey guys, today I just got my YYF Protostar. Should I lube the bearing or break it in?

Lubing increases running torque.
“Breaking in” (playing with it until the oil in the bearing evaporates) decreases running torque.

One achieves the opposite of the other.
Instead of “running torque” you could look at as responsiveness or how freely the bearing spins.
